在你以为点了“关闭”就能安然离开的那一刻,页面已经默默完成了让你留下来的任务。万里长征式的小说类页面里,这类“假关闭按钮”几乎成了标配:看似给你自由,实则在做手脚。今天我们就来聊聊三个最常见、但不太有人正面讲的幕后机制,让你在下一次被吸引前先认清套路。

识别方法很简单:注意按钮点击后的实际反馈是否立刻完成关闭,或是否伴随页面位置、地址栏变化。
第二种:动作替换型假关闭。它把关闭这个动作替换成更利于平台的操作。比如你点了右上角的“X”,结果并不是关闭,而是展开了一个侧边栏、开启了播放、开始了下载,或是触发了“继续阅读”自动加载。这类手法常借助拦截点击事件的脚本实现——在前端代码里将关闭事件的默认行为覆盖,换成任意你看不到但已被编写好的动作。
用户体验上会感觉怪怪的:明明点了关闭,页面却没有消失,反而出现新内容或弹出更多选项。要防范,注意在点击后浏览器地址栏和标签名字是否有改动,或是查看是否有多余的网络请求启动。
除了视觉上的欺骗和动作层面的替换,还有更隐秘的一类,它们并不直接阻止你离开,而是通过心理与技术双重手段“软留存”。这将在下一部分继续揭晓,同时会告诉你具体的识别步骤与应对技巧,确保下次你能轻松辨别并优雅离场。
第三种:延时触发型假关闭。表面上你点了关闭,页面短暂闪烁、淡出,随后又自动恢复或跳回。这种策略依赖于时间的误导——在用户的注意力滑落时刻,页面会在毫秒级别悄悄完成另一次请求,比如自动登录、记录偏好或加载下一章。常见实现是通过定时器、页面可见性API或服务端推送来完成。
当你以为已经离开,后台其实已替你完成了“留存”操作。识别它需要一点耐心:点击关闭后,观察几秒内是否又出现新请求或页面复现。
知道了三种套路,接下来教你三招实用应对法。第一,冷静观察点击后的反馈。不要急着重复点击“X”,先等一两秒,看页面是否真正卸载、地址是否改变、是否有多余请求发出。第二,善用浏览器原生手段。按住Shift+点击、使用浏览器返回键或直接关闭浏览器标签页往往能绕过页面脚本拦截;如果是APP页面,强制后台切换或退出也能奏效。
第三,学会查看页面信息。在PC端,右键查看页面源代码或审查元素,可以看到是否有拦截点击的脚本;移动端则可在有条件时开启流量抓包或开发者选项了解请求细节。
在这里提醒一句:很多“假关闭按钮”并非纯粹为恶,而是一种以增长为导向的产品选择,但对用户来说,这类微操会慢慢侵蚀信任感。长远来看,透明和尊重比短期留存更能留住人。下一次你遇到看似无害的关闭提示,不妨多一分留意:这既是保护自己的技巧,也是对良好设计的一次小小投票。